The Senior Programmer Analyst is a seasoned individual contributor responsible for designing, developing, enhancing, and supporting manufacturing and ERP systems, with a strong emphasis on JDE World and plant-level operations. This role blends deep manufacturing process knowledge with hands‑on programming and ERP technical expertise to support both day‑to‑day production needs and strategic transformation initiatives.
The role operates independently, partners closely with Manufacturing, Supply Chain, and Operations teams in East Greenville, and serves as a technical subject‑matter expert within the JDE World and manufacturing systems landscape.
